概括
高度的Candida albicans细胞外囊泡 (EVs) 通过上调NRG1.1来抑制真菌菌株的生长. 这些EV还改善了小鼠候选血症模型中的生存率,这表明了治疗潜力.

背景情况:
- 菌 (Candida albicans) 是人类主要的机会性真菌病原体.
- 来自C. albicans的细胞外囊泡 (EV) 影响其生长和毒性.
- 高度C. albicans EVs在病变发生中的作用尚不清楚.
研究的目的:
- 研究高度C. albicans EVs对真菌发育和致病性的影响.
- 阐明EV介导的叶生长抑制背后的分子机制.
- 评估C. albicans EVs在候选性病模型中的治疗潜力.
主要方法:
- 时间依赖的抑制测定叶发育.
- 转录组和RT-qPCR分析以评估基因表达.
- 在活体研究中,使用了候血病的小鼠模型.
主要成果:
- 高度的C. albicans EVs以时间依赖的方式抑制了叶发育.
- EVs对转录抑制剂NRG1进行了上调,并对基因特异性基因进行了下调.
- 根据NRG1.1,EVs改善了小鼠的存活率,并减少了候选病的真菌负担,这取决于NRG1.
结论:
- 高水平的C. albicans EVs通过NRG1调节来抑制状细胞的形成.
- 电动汽车货物蛋白对于抑制细胞生长至关重要.
- C. albicans EVs 显示出对候选血病的治疗潜力.
